Which AI Skills Are Employers Expecting Educational Leadership Graduates to Have?

The integration of artificial intelligence across educational institutions has redefined employer expectations for educational leadership graduates. Beyond traditional leadership and policy knowledge, employers now demand graduates demonstrate practical AI competencies that directly improve decision-making, operational efficiency, and ethical governance. This shift reflects a broader trend where AI-driven tools are not just support systems but strategic assets that educational leaders must understand and manage. Graduates facing hiring managers today must be prepared to bridge theory with AI application to address real-world challenges effectively. The following identifies key AI skills that hold increasing value in education administration roles.

  • Data Literacy and Interpretation: Employers expect graduates to skillfully analyze and interpret complex datasets generated by AI platforms to identify meaningful trends. This enhances resource allocation and improves student outcomes by supporting evidence-based decisions. Developing proficiency through hands-on experience with data visualization tools and statistical software is essential prior to workforce entry.
  • AI-Powered Systems Navigation: Comfort with AI-driven learning management and predictive analytics systems is crucial as they become standard in educational settings. Graduate leaders must understand system outputs, troubleshoot issues, and communicate insights effectively to stakeholders. Training with commonly used platforms during internships or practicums sharpens this ability.
  • Ethical AI Governance: As AI algorithms influence educational equity and privacy, graduates should be equipped to assess ethical implications and design transparent policies. This skill ensures responsible AI deployment that considers bias mitigation and data privacy. Coursework or workshops focused on AI ethics and regulatory compliance bolster readiness in this domain.
  • Strategic AI Implementation: Fundamentally, graduates need to shift from operators to strategists in leveraging AI tools to meet institutional goals. This involves critical evaluation and selection of AI applications aligned with the school's mission rather than uncritical adoption. Case study analyses and collaborative projects with AI tech teams cultivate this competence.
  • Communication of AI Insights: Clear conveyance of AI-derived insights to diverse groups—teachers, parents, and boards—is essential for buy-in and collaborative action. Graduates, particularly those who completed accelerated degrees, must translate technical results into accessible language, balancing transparency with technical accuracy. Public speaking exercises focused on AI topics help sharpen this important skill.

Which Human Skills Are Employers Looking for in Educational Leadership Graduates?

As artificial intelligence streamlines many routine administrative functions in education, the demand shifts toward distinctly human capabilities that AI cannot replicate. While AI excels in data management and pattern recognition, schools and districts increasingly depend on leaders who can exercise nuanced judgment and ethical discretion. This environment elevates interpersonal skills and cognitive flexibility as essential complements to technological tools. Understanding which human skills carry the greatest weight helps educational leadership students prepare effectively for a workforce transformed by AI. Below are five key skills gaining prominence in this context.

  • Complex Problem-Solving: AI can generate data-driven recommendations but lacks the contextual awareness to address unpredictable challenges unique to each educational setting. Developing adaptive reasoning and scenario planning enables leaders to interpret AI insights critically and craft tailored solutions. Students can sharpen this skill through case studies and simulation exercises that mimic real-world school dilemmas.
  • Critical Thinking and Ethical Judgment: Navigating AI's biases and ensuring equitable outcomes require leaders who question algorithmic outputs and uphold privacy standards. This involves cultivating an ethical framework that balances innovation with fairness. Coursework emphasizing policy analysis and stakeholder perspectives can nurture these competencies.
  • Advanced Communication: Effective leadership now demands fluency in digital and interpersonal communication, especially as hybrid and remote collaboration become standard. Leaders must engage diverse communities with empathy and clarity, translating complex data into accessible narratives. Participation in interdisciplinary team projects and public speaking workshops helps build these capabilities.
  • Resilience and Change Management: Quickly evolving technologies disrupt established routines, requiring emotional stamina and transparent leadership to maintain trust. Building resilience involves learning stress management and conflict resolution while guiding teams empathetically through transitions. Mentored internships during periods of organizational change offer practical experience.
  • Creativity and Innovation: With AI handling repetitive administrative tasks, leaders can focus on visionary initiatives that reimagine pedagogy and inclusion. Fostering creativity entails embracing experimentation and cross-sector collaboration. Students gain this skill through project-based learning that encourages novel approaches to educational challenges.

How Are AI Tools Changing Daily Work in Educational Leadership Careers?

AI tools are fundamentally reshaping daily workflows in educational leadership roles by automating repetitive administrative tasks such as scheduling, resource distribution, and performance monitoring. This automation frees leaders to concentrate more fully on strategic initiatives and fostering inclusive educational environments. For instance, a school administrator can now rely on AI platforms to generate timely reports on student progress, allowing them to devote greater attention to addressing achievement gaps rather than compiling raw data. According to the 2024 National Center for Education Statistics, over 65% of school administrators have integrated these AI systems, a shift that significantly reallocates efforts from manual operation to strategic oversight.

Beyond routine task automation, AI-driven analytics offer educational leaders enhanced decision-making tools by processing complex datasets that highlight trends in student performance and equity challenges. This requires leaders not only to interpret AI-generated insights but also to critically evaluate their ethical implications and applicability within diverse school communities. The American Association of School Administrators' 2024 Educational Leadership Workforce Study reports that 72% of educational leaders have adopted AI-powered communication tools like chatbots and virtual assistants recently, resulting in faster responsiveness and improved engagement with parents and staff. These technological integrations prompt a transformation where leadership roles increasingly emphasize critical thinking, collaborative problem-solving, and tech stewardship instead of exclusively managing administrative functions.

Consequently, emerging professionals in educational leadership must cultivate hybrid skill sets that merge AI literacy with interpersonal and strategic competencies to remain competitive. Employers prioritize candidates who demonstrate agile technology use alongside the ability to oversee and contextualize AI outputs responsibly. Mastery of such integrative skills is shifting from a desirable attribute to a baseline expectation in hiring practices. This evolution marks a pivotal change in how educational leaders engage with technology, balancing automation's benefits with the nuanced judgment needed to apply AI tools effectively within educational contexts.

How Are Educational Leadership Degree Programs Adapting to AI?

Educational leadership degree programs are integrating AI-focused content to better prepare graduates for increasingly data-driven administrative roles. Recent figures from the National Center for Education Statistics indicate that over 65% of higher education institutions have embedded AI competency frameworks into their curricula, emphasizing not only technical proficiency but also ethical considerations around AI deployment. For instance, students might engage with predictive analytics tools to identify at-risk students, gaining hands-on experience that reflects real administrative challenges. This approach ensures that graduates possess practical skills in data interpretation and technology management alongside traditional leadership knowledge.

Curriculum innovation is supported by interdisciplinary collaboration and partnerships with industry, encouraging experiential learning models that blend education theory with AI applications. Institutions are expanding coursework to cover machine learning basics, educational data science, and digital equity, addressing the dual demands of technological fluency and human-centered leadership. Ethical AI use has become a critical focus, training future leaders to navigate bias, privacy concerns, and community trust issues inherent in technology adoption. Additionally, programs recognize the need for ongoing professional development to keep pace with rapid AI advances, promoting adaptability as an essential leadership competency in an evolving educational landscape.

Should candidates prioritize AI familiarity over proven leadership experience in hiring evaluations?

Employers face a tradeoff between valuing candidates who deeply understand AI tools and those with strong traditional leadership experience. While AI familiarity is increasingly important, educational leadership graduates without demonstrated skills in managing teams and driving change often struggle to secure roles. Graduates should prioritize foundational leadership capabilities while strategically integrating AI competencies to avoid being perceived as lacking substance or adaptability.

How important is adaptability compared to formal certification in the AI era?

Adaptability has gained prominence as AI reshapes educational environments, but formal certification remains a baseline expectation for many employers. Graduates who show flexibility in learning new technologies and evolving educational models often outperform peers with static credentials. Emphasizing adaptability in interviews and on resumes can outweigh traditional certifications when employers face candidates with similar academic backgrounds.

Does focusing on AI-related projects during graduate studies improve job readiness, or can it narrow a candidate's appeal?

While AI-related projects demonstrate relevant, up-to-date skills, an exclusive focus risks pigeonholing candidates into narrow roles and undermining broader leadership appeal. Employers seek evidence of strategic thinking, communication, and stakeholder engagement beyond technical projects. Graduates should balance AI expertise with diverse leadership experiences to present a well-rounded, adaptable profile.

Are hybrid professional-development programs more valued than traditional in-person courses by employers?

Employers increasingly favor candidates who engage in hybrid professional development that combines online AI training with face-to-face leadership workshops. This format signals learners' ability to navigate complex, blended work environments often encountered in education leadership roles. Prioritizing such programs can enhance a graduate's marketability by demonstrating practical versatility and commitment to continuous learning.
